Troubleshooting Your Grater
Is your box grater acting up ? Don't immediately discard it! Often a simple fix can be resolved with a little of investigation. First, check the grating surfaces for any blockages . Debris can stick, hindering smooth grating . A thorough cleaning with warm water and a robust cleaner is generally the first step. If that fails to solve the problem , consider if the device is broken . Severely bent surfaces may require replacement.
